Robert,

I don't think anyone will use the Epson Archival black ink in the black
position for matte paper.  That position is open.  That is one reason I
didn't report the 100% patch.  I currently have the MIS Matte Black in
there, and it looks terrific on Eclipse and LPM.  However, I have no fade
test results for the MIS Matte Black, and Epson's Matte Black is much darker
on EAM.

So far the Epson Matte Black is the most lightfast black ink I've tested.  I
assume the Epson Archival black is better, but I doubt it's enough better to
warrant its use on matte papers.  Ongoing fade tests will be needed to see
what black ink is best.  I don't have any of Cone's latest "Archival" black
ink, but it would be one I'd like to test also.  So far, I've seen no
reliable data on it.

I might note that Epson Matte Black has some negatives.  It appeared to
cause vertical banding on my 1160.  It also is very warm, making it great
for a warm inkset, but not so great for a neutral or cool one.

Of course, all inks fade.  I suppose even silver prints fade.  (I'll
eventually make some silver test strips for comparative fade testing.)
However, for indoor display, I think the Epson Archival inkset is probably
the most lightfast there is that is feasible on the printers we typically
use.  I have never seen any reports of any indoor inkset that can beat or
even match it.  I suspect the coating of the particles is one key to this
performance.  While carbon may be relatively stable, it clearly oxidizes.
An oxygen barrier should increase it's fade resistance.

I was hoping that the coatings we are experimenting with would be a
substitute for the Epson encapsulation.  However, my fade tests as well as
other information on the nature of the coatings makes me doubt that any
water-borne coating will match what Epson has.  The water-borne acrylics, in
particular, appear to have no significant gas or moisture barrier
properties.  The cross-linking of polyurethanes should help, but the extent
of such in single-component PURs may be too little to have much effect.
Also, the water-borne coatings are probably just laying on top of the
particles instead of surrounding them.  Thus, the gas and moisture can get
to the pigments through the paper.

The difference in the adhesion statistics between the water and
solvent-borne coatings is dramatic.  This measure, from what I can tell,
indirectly tells us the extent to which the water-borne dispersions are not
penetrating much more than the pigment particles themselves.  They just lay
on the surface.

Of course, the sprayed solvent-base PURs I've tried have also had no
significant impact on fade resistance.  It may be that a low molecular
weight coating like Gamvar would have some chance of doing the job.

Have you tried any of the solvent based coatings directly on the paper?  I
have the impression there are problems of uneven paper penetration and
blotchiness.

At any rate, while I have no fade test results yet, if I were a gambling
person, I'd bet that the Epson Archival black-based midtone quad pigs set
the standard for now.

  On 12/12/02 9:57 AM, "Paul Roark" <paul.roark@...> wrote:

  > The FS/Piezo-compatible quad I've mixed from Epson Archival black (a
7500
  > cart) looks to be a very interesting and neutral inkset.  Assuming the
Epson
  > claims of longevity are true, this could be a 200 year inkset.  Unlike
the
  > color Archival pigments, the all-black-ink quad prints show no
significant
  > metamerism.
  >
  > The X-Rite readings of representative 21-step test-strip midtones of my
"Eps
  > Arc FS2," printed with the Piezo driver, EAM profile, on my 1160 are as
  > follows:
  >
  > Paper    %    Cyan    Magenta    Yellow    Visual
  >
  > Epson Archival Matte
  >
  > 25%    .34    .35        .35        .35
  > 50%    .63    .64        .63        .63
  > 75%    1.02    1.02        1.02        1.02
  >
  > Legion Photo Matte
  >
  > 25%    .35    .36        .35        .36
  > 50%    .63    .63        .61        .63
  > 75%    1.02    1.02        1.00        1.02
  >
  > Eclipse Satine Bright White
  >
  > 25%    .29    .30        .29        .29
  > 50%    .56    .56        .55        .56
  > 75%    .88    .87        .86        .88
  >
  > The magenta reading being slightly above the average of the cyan and
yellow
  > is typical of selenium-toned silver prints (and the PiezoTone selenium).
  > Cool shadow tones are also typical of selenium-toned prints.  With the
MIS
  > Matte Black ink that I currently have in the printer, this is carried
right
  > through to the 100% black position on both LPM and Eclipse.
  >
  > The "Eps Arc FS2" mix is as follows:
  >
  > Cyan = 50% Arc K
  > Magenta = 11% Arc K
  > Yellow = 5.13% Arc K
  >
  > These percentages need a bit of fine tuning, but, as can be seen from
the
  > density readings, they are very close.  (The 75% readings will probably
  > increase 0.01 as they age.)  I'm not sure what Piezo profile people use
for
  > Eclipse and LPM, so I just used the EAM profile.
  >
  > The Epson Archival black can be harvested from large format cartridges.
I
  > used the standard MIS clear base to dilute the black ink.
  >
  > While I have no fade tests yet -- and the results of those will be
affect
  > which direction I go -- I tentatively think that a quad based on the
Epson
  > Archival black is in my future.  What black-position ink I will use is
too
  > early to tell.  Fade tests and paper choice are major variables there.
  >
  > The pure Epson Archival K-based midtones look great to me, and the use
of
  > Epson Archival inks (without the baggage of metamerism and weak blacks,
  > since that position is wide open) could be significant.  Once diluted,
the
  > prices are competitive.

  Paul, what the dmax for this ink on these papers?  As I recall it was
quite
  poor.  In fact, my memory suggests that all papers were actually less than
  1.5. I really receive proof prints from a printer that uses a 10000 (same
  inks as the 7500) and the blacks are always very poor.

  Also, the 200 year estimate is certainly a bogus figure.  I know that
these
  inks do fade in sunlight quite quickly...but I haven't actually seen CYMK
  fades so I don't know specifically about the black.  But it will be
  interesting to see how they do in your fader compared to the current
  competition.
